If you're a high school athlete trying to get a college sports scholarship, there are some critical facts you must know. No more than 3% or so of all high school athletes make it to the college level, so realizing these facts can be a big advantage for you.
Fact #1 - Scholarships Are Not Just Given Out At The Big Colleges
Everyone should know the large schools have athletic scholarships out there, but many athletes don't look at lots of the smaller schools across the country who also have scholarship money available. These smaller schools could be lower Division I, Division II, or NAIA educational institutions. Scholarships are usually not given at Division III schools, but financial aid can be obtained.

A lot of sports athletes and their parents think they will obtain a full scholarship to play a college sport. However, many scholarships are only partial scholarships. They only pay a portion of your college fees. Only the top-notch top level athletes generally get a full ride scholarship.

There isn't any such thing as a 4 year scholarship. You may be given a scholarship to a 4 year school, but your scholarship has to be renewed on a yearly basis. If you get a scholarship but you perform badly or you don't keep your grades up, your scholarship might not be renewed.

Student-athletes are scholars first, or at least they should be. Many individuals will tell you that grades are not that crucial in the scholarship process, but nothing could be further from the truth. Coaches take a look at a student's performance in the class before deciding who to award their scholarship money to.

Coaches in the smaller schools need players just like the big schools do. However, they don't have the massive budgets available to go out and find players. They adore to hear from players who have the talent, skills and grades to play at their institution.
Receiving a college sports scholarship is not a simple task. The competition is tough. One of the greatest advantages you are able to allow yourself is to take responsibility for your own recruitment and start getting in touch with coaches at the schools where you feel you are able to play.
